"European Art's Glory: Shapes of Gods and Nature" Exhibition
Himeji City Museum of Art
This event has ended.
This exhibition is composed by two main sections: The "Myth, Bible and History" section and the "Nature" section. In "Myth, Bible and History," there will be paintings of mythological Greek and Roman gods and saints from the Old and the New Testaments. In addition, paintings of people interacting with these figures in a modern context will be on display. The pieces in the "Nature" section explore the process of how the genre "landscape painting" was coined by departing from narratives and the figure, which were crucial subjects in a painting.
